Daily Site Operations and Management 30%
* Lead all site construction activities for assigned site(s) to take a Habitat development from breaking ground, through site development and vertical construction, to certificates of occupancy and homebuyer move-in.
* Supervise Habitat team members assigned to the site.
* Collaborate with the project management team to identify and deliver any required training to ensure the site team members’ success
* Lead regular pre-construction meetings according to established procedures and requirements.
* Work with site team members to create a positive, safe, and productive experience for volunteers.
* Participate in project, departmental, and organizational meetings. Safety, Quality & Compliance 20%
* Learn and comply with all Habitat and OSHA safety standards and procedures to ensure a safe worksite.
* Conduct quality inspections on all work according to established procedures and requirements.
* Lead regular site safety meetings according to established procedures and requirements. Project Management 40%
* Coordinate all activities closely with the project management team, including the Project Manager, Project Engineers, and Deputy Director of Construction.
* Schedule and supervise all trades working on site.
* Keep project schedule updated per established requirements: weekly during site development phase, daily during the vertical construction phase. Work with the project team and site staff to identify and address any potential delays.
* Gain and maintain a thorough understanding of all project requirements, plans, and specifications.
* Participate in established review process for plans, scopes of work, and contracts.
* Review completed work and associated invoices to determine if invoices are ready for payment. Volunteer & Homebuyer Engagement 10%
* Determine the scopes of work to be completed by volunteers.
* In partnership with Assistant Superintendent(s), create a positive, safe, and productive experience for volunteers.
* In partnership with Assistant Superintendent(s), create a positive learning environment for homeowners when they are on site
* Communicate and coordinate with the Homeownership Team within Habitat to provide updates on project schedule to allow for timely home salesTo be successful in this role, you’ll bring**:
* 5+ years of field management experience in Residential or Commercial Construction of increasing scope and responsibility
* Familiarity and direct experience with project management and scheduling
* Proven ability to take a project from plans to a completed structure, including reading blueprints, preparing material take-offs, and extensive knowledge of all phases of residential, multifamily construction
* Working knowledge of the current Oregon Residential Specialty Code (ORSC)
* Excellent math skills pertaining to daily work
* Ability to assess the capabilities of others and teach basic construction techniques to homeowners and volunteers with various levels of skills and experience.
* Strategic thinking with the ability to adapt to changes
* Excellent oral communication skills; effective with diverse audiences
* Commitment to affordable housing development and the mission of Habitat
* Ability to obtain and maintain a valid driver’s license in good standing. * Your workday will generally be located at an assigned construction site and may vary based on your department’s needs. The assigned construction site is subject to change within the Portland metro area and the surrounding region.
* This position is very active and requires climbing ladders as well as considerable standing, bending, reaching, and kneeling in awkward and tiring positions during varying weather conditions.
* Activities may include frequently lifting, moving, and/or loading items over 50 pounds with mechanical or co-worker assistance.
* While in the job site trailer, you will routinely use standard office equipment such as computers, phones, photocopiers, filing cabinets, and fax machines.
* Occasionally, you will travel between other Habitat locations or temporary worksites.Your Work Schedule:
